丝美导航 AI技能集 数据分析技能

DB Readonly

DB Readonly是一款针对MySQL和PostgreSQL的只读查询工具,用于数据检查、报告和故障排除。

标签:
分享到:

DB Readonly

DB Readonly是什么

DB Readonly是一款专门用于MySQL和PostgreSQL数据库的只读查询工具,适用于数据检查、报告生成和问题诊断,确保数据安全不受修改。

reed1898 开发 | 累计安装 759 次 | 开源协议:MIT-0

DB Readonly的主要功能

  • 安全只读:仅支持SELECT、WITH和EXPLAIN查询,确保数据安全不受到修改。
  • 数据库连接:支持连接到MySQL和PostgreSQL数据库,灵活适应不同环境。
  • 格式输出:查询结果可保存为CSV、TSV或JSON格式,方便数据分析和报告。
  • 环境变量配置:通过环境变量轻松配置数据库连接信息,提高使用便捷性。
  • 防止危险操作:自动阻止INSERT、UPDATE、DELETE等危险SQL操作,保障数据安全。

如何使用DB Readonly

  • 配置环境变量:设置数据库连接所需的环境变量,如PGHOST、PGPORT等。
  • 选择数据库:根据需要连接的数据库类型(MySQL或PostgreSQL)选择相应的脚本。
  • 执行查询:使用脚本执行只读查询,如scripts/db_readonly.sh postgres。
  • 结果保存:根据需要将查询结果保存为CSV、TSV或JSON格式。
  • 数据检查:使用查询结果进行数据检查、报告生成或故障排除。

DB Readonly的项目地址

  • 项目官网https://clawhub.ai/reed1898/db-readonly

DB Readonly的应用场景

  • 进行数据库数据检查,确保数据准确性和完整性。
  • 生成数据库报告,为管理层提供决策支持。
  • 在故障排除过程中,快速定位问题并获取相关数据。
  • 进行数据采样,为数据分析提供基础数据。
  • 导出查询结果,方便在其他工具中进行进一步处理。

相关导航